**Company Description**MedTrainer is a leading U.S.based SaaS company specializing in healthcare compliance, credentialing, and learning management solutions. Our platform streamlines complex processes, empowering healthcare organizations to focus on delivering exceptional care. We are a fast-growing company with a dynamic and collaborative team culture.The Healthcare Regulatory and Compliance Specialist (HRCS) II owns the continuous maintenance, accuracy, and strategic growth of MedTrainer’s compliance content library. The role researches federal and state regulations, accreditation standards, and healthcare industry related mandates. Updates or retires library materials; and leverages artificial‑intelligence tools to accelerate discovery and curation of relevant compliance resources.**Qualifications**- Three to five years’ experience or equivalent in a healthcare or regulatory environment with demonstrated effectiveness in organizing and coordinating a detailed portfolio of accurate, time‑sensitive activities.- Experience with a healthcare compliance or privacy program, or other industry compliance program.- Familiarity with AI‑driven compliance, analytics, and content‑generation platforms, including an understanding of the ethical and regulatory considerations associated with AI use in healthcare.- Hands‑on experience leveraging artificial intelligence (AI) and machine‑learning tools—such as large language models (LLMs), natural‑language processing (NLP), or predictive analytics—to streamline regulatory research, content development, or compliance monitoring**Education and Certifications**- Bachelor’s degree in a related field is required.- Advanced Degree - preferred.- Artificial Intelligence (A.I.) certification or training - preferred.- Licensed Healthcare Professional - preferred.- Certification in Healthcare Compliance - preferred.**Healthcare Regulatory & Technology Knowledge**- General knowledge of the U.S. health‑care system including, but not limited to: The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S) Conditions for Participation and other federal and state regulatory agencies.- Understands the role and responsibilities of accreditation organization standards (Joint Commission, AAAHC, AAASF, UCA, CARF, and others) and their correlation to federal and state regulations.- Basic understanding of regulatory and operating requirements for various healthcare settings such as long‑term care, assisted living, ambulatory surgery centers, physician practices, community health centers, and other medical specialties.- Experience creating and maintaining metadata/taxonomy best practices throughout compliance document lifecycle.**Job Duties**- Conducts continuous environmental scanning of federal and state regulatory bodies, accrediting organizations, and payer bulletins to identify changes impacting MedTrainer’s compliance content library through automation.- Evaluates, curates, and updates library policies, procedures, checklists, and forms; retires obsolete content in a timely manner.- Performs systematic, quarterly audits of the compliance library to verify regulatory citations, document version control, and metadata accuracy.- Utilizes AI and automation tools to accelerate regulatory intelligence gathering, generate draft content, and create impact summaries for internal stakeholders.- Maintains a robust taxonomy and tagging structure to ensure efficient search and retrieval of compliance resources.- Collaborates with Product, Engineering, and Customer Success teams to surface regulatory content needs and to ensure library assets are available in a timely manner to address customer compliance resource needs.- Tracks and reports key performance indicators (e.g., update cycle time, content utilization) to the Director of Compliance.**Additional Information** Professional Skills**- Anticipates challenges and develops and implements strategies for addressing them.
